Is Cedar Ridge Safe?

Yes — this neighborhood is very safe. Cedar Ridge in Duncanville, TX has a safety grade of A. The overall crime index is 63, which is 37% below the national average of 100. Cedar Ridge is safer than 42% of neighborhoods in Duncanville.

Compared to the Duncanville average (crime index 60), Cedar Ridge is 3% higher in overall crime. Crime levels here are roughly in line with the city average.

Looking at specific crime types, burglary is the most elevated concern (index: 119, 19% above average), while assault is the lowest risk (index: 62).
